Understanding the Digital Art Market on Etsy

Before diving into the specifics of how to make money selling digital art on Etsy, let’s understand the landscape. Etsy’s vast customer base craves originality. They are actively seeking personalized designs, unique illustrations, and captivating digital artwork to use in their projects – from crafting and scrapbooking to blog designs and social media content. This translates into a massive potential market for artists willing to tap into it.

What makes digital art so appealing on Etsy? The low overhead is a huge advantage for both sellers and buyers. Digital products require no physical shipping, reducing costs and offering instantaneous delivery. This ease of transaction makes digital art particularly attractive to busy entrepreneurs, hobbyists, and creative professionals.

Step 1: Hone Your Artistic Skills and Niche

Before you even think about listing your first product, focus on developing your artistic style. This involves:

  • Identifying your niche: Are you a master of whimsical watercolors? Do you specialize in bold geometric designs? Perhaps you create intricate digital lettering or captivating fantasy illustrations? Finding your niche allows you to target a specific audience with more focus. Examples include:
    • Wedding Planners: Digital invitations, save-the-date designs, and thank you cards.
    • Social Media Managers: Customizable Instagram templates and Facebook cover images.
    • Bloggers and Website Owners: Unique header images, blog graphic templates and social media kits.
  • Mastering your software: Proficiency in programs like Adobe Photoshop, Illustrator, Procreate, or Clip Studio Paint is crucial. Experiment with different styles and techniques to discover your unique voice.
  • Building a strong portfolio: A curated collection of your best work is essential to showcasing your skills. Build up a strong portfolio which you can eventually showcase on your Etsy store.

Step 2: Creating High-Quality Digital Art for Etsy

Now that you have a clear artistic direction, it’s time to create exceptional digital artwork:

  • High-resolution files: Aim for high-resolution images (at least 300 DPI) to ensure crisp, clean results for your customers. Low-resolution artwork will quickly turn customers off and will not impress.
  • Varied formats: Offer your artwork in multiple formats like JPEG, PNG, SVG, and PDF. Each file format serves different purposes. Consider the most commonly used file format options which your customers will be best suited for.
  • Think about your customers’ needs: Put yourself in the shoes of your ideal customer. What kind of digital resources would they find most useful? Designing for their needs creates much higher chances of generating sales.
  • Use of Mockups: Showcase your digital art in realistic mockups to help potential buyers envision how your designs will look in real-world applications. Tools like Canva are fantastic for creating these visual examples, making the work that bit more easier.

Step 3: Setting Up Your Etsy Shop for Success

Your Etsy shop is your digital storefront; making it inviting and user-friendly is paramount for success.

  • Choose a memorable shop name: Keep it short, relevant, and reflective of your artistic style. This allows customers to instantly understand your style and identify the products you offer.
  • Create high-quality shop banner and profile image: Visually appealing images draw attention. Make sure these images are clear, sharp, and properly-sized.
  • Write compelling product descriptions: Don’t just list the specs; tell a story about your artwork, highlight its unique qualities, and specify the format, file types and appropriate software. Think about using keywords, including those relevant to making money selling digital art on Etsy.
  • Professional product photography: High quality images showcase your skills. Invest the time to create professional product photography. You don’t need a massive budget; however, ensure that product photography is appropriately well-lit and clear.

Step 4: Pricing Your Digital Art

Pricing your digital art correctly is a crucial step in how to make money selling digital art on Etsy. You need to consider:

  • Your time and skill: Factor in the time you spent creating the artwork, the complexity of the design, and your level of expertise.
  • Market research: Check out what similar digital products are selling for on Etsy. Analyzing the prices and sales figures allows you to establish competitive yet profitable pricing.
  • Value: Highlight the value your digital art brings to your customers. Are you providing time-saving templates, ready-to-use designs, or unique elements that stand out from the competition?

Step 5: Promoting Your Etsy Shop

Driving traffic to your Etsy shop is essential to boosting your sales and ultimately earning money selling digital art.

  • Utilize Etsy SEO: Research relevant keywords and incorporate them naturally into your product titles, descriptions, and tags. Think about how you will use keywords to make selling digital art on Etsy a money making machine.
  • Social Media Marketing: Showcase your artwork on platforms like Instagram, Pinterest, and Facebook. Engaging with your audience and sharing behind-the-scenes glimpses into your creative process builds a loyal following and drives traffic to your Etsy shop.
  • Run Etsy ads: Etsy ads can significantly boost your visibility and help reach a broader audience of potential buyers. Consider how running etsy ads could positively effect how to make money selling digital art on Etsy.
  • Collaborate with other artists: Team up with fellow artists to cross-promote your work. This cross promotion strategy can potentially drive increased traffic.

Step 6: Providing Excellent Customer Service

Outstanding customer service keeps customers coming back for more. Be responsive to inquiries, provide clear instructions for using your digital products, and handle any issues promptly and professionally. Positive customer feedback builds trust and credibility, leading to higher sales.
